# Passing CLI parameters from a file

One or more text files may be used to pass some or all the parameters to the CLI. The `@` prefix is used followed by the name of the file in the command. The file uses the JVM's default character encoding however file matching or globbing is not supported.

- Add parameters and values as separate lines.
- Both short and long parameter names are supported.
- File paths are relative to the current process. Absolute file paths are supported. Include multiple paths as separate lines.

Example command

```
java -jar ./nexus-iq-cli*.jar @cli-params.txt
```

Example cli-params.txt

```
-i
Test123
-a
username:password
-s
http://localhost:8070
-t
build
./sample-application.zip
```
